Emergency drinking water treatment in source water pollution incident-technology and practice in China

Xiaojian ZHANG , Chao CHEN ,

Frontiers of Environmental Science & Engineering 2009, Volume 3, Issue 3,   Pages 364-368 doi: 10.1007/s11783-009-0027-2

Abstract: ’s water pollution situation.This paper presents the three largest and most significant water pollution incidents in China to date, analyzing cases such as the nitrobenzene pollution incident in the Songhua River in November 2005,the cadmium pollution incident in the Beijiang River in December 2005, and the water crisis with odoroustap water in Wuxi City in May 2007.
